RFSoC Development Kit vs Traditional FPGA: Which Is Better?

02 Jul.,2025

 

RFSoC Development Kit vs Traditional FPGA: Which Is Better?

When choosing between an RFSoC development kit and a traditional FPGA, it is essential to consider various factors, including application requirements, complexity, and scalability.

The company is the world’s best scalable RFSoC development kit for custom applications supplier. We are your one-stop shop for all needs. Our staff are highly-specialized and will help you find the product you need.

1. What is an RFSoC Development Kit?

An RFSoC (Radio Frequency System on Chip) development kit is a powerful platform designed for processing RF signals directly in digital format. This kit integrates high-speed ADCs (Analog-to-Digital Converters) and DACs (Digital-to-Analog Converters) with FPGA technology, allowing for more efficient signal processing.

2. What are the advantages of using an RFSoC development kit?

The advantages include:

  1. Integration: Combines RF processing capabilities with digital processing in one chip, reducing the need for multiple components.
  2. Space Efficiency: Smaller form factor, making it ideal for compact designs and applications.
  3. Real-Time Processing: Allows for real-time processing of RF signals with reduced latency.
  4. Scalability: The scalable RFSoC development kit for custom applications enables easy adaptation to various application requirements, providing flexibility for future enhancements.

3. What are the limitations of RFSoC development kits?

Though powerful, RFSoC kits also have limitations:

Contact us to discuss your requirements of Digital Signal Processing DSP. Our experienced sales team can help you identify the options that best suit your needs.

  1. Circuit Complexity: The integrated nature of RFSoCs may lead to complicated designs that require specialized knowledge.
  2. Cost: Generally more expensive compared to traditional FPGAs due to the advanced technology involved.
  3. Development Time: The extensive features may increase the learning curve and development time for engineers.

4. What are traditional FPGAs?

Traditional FPGAs (Field Programmable Gate Arrays) are versatile devices that can be programmed to perform various tasks, primarily digital logic processing. They do not inherently include RF processing capabilities.

5. What are the advantages of traditional FPGAs?

The advantages of using traditional FPGAs include:

  1. Flexibility: Can be programmed for a wide range of digital applications, offering high adaptability.
  2. Circuit Simplification: Users can design and customize circuits without integrating multiple components.
  3. Cost-Effectiveness: Typically less expensive than RFSoC kits, making them suitable for budget-sensitive projects.

6. What challenges do traditional FPGAs face?

Some challenges include:

  1. Lack of Integrated RF Processing: Requires additional components for RF tasks, increasing space and complexity.
  2. Signal Latency: More delay in processing when compared to RFSoCs due to separate ADC/DAC components.
  3. Scalability Issues: Less scalable for custom applications focused on RF processing, complicating future upgrades.

7. Conclusion: Which is better?

The choice between an RFSoC development kit and a traditional FPGA comes down to specific application needs. If your project requires extensive RF capabilities and real-time processing, a scalable RFSoC development kit for custom applications might be the better choice. However, for more general digital tasks with lower budgets and less complexity, traditional FPGAs could be the right option. Ultimately, assessing your individual project requirements will guide you to the most suitable solution.

For more information, please visit custom RF frontend board for student design competition.